That is a nice koi Mark. After reading nishikigoi comments, I guess I really have a hard time with some of those statements, but I have never seen the GC in person so want to be reserved in my comments.

If you look at the shiro on the pic Mark just posted and the shiro on the GC, I am sorry, but there is no comparison. I recognize the advance of the beni pattern and that it is high quality, but I think facts need to be faced that the shiro was not up to normal snuff for a GC. I understand it was an impressive koi, and deserved to win, but to say the shiro on this koi raised a bar is not the way I see it. It may have well raised the bar in terms of beni, pattern, body conformation, etc, but in terms of shiro if anything it opens a door to poorer shiro being regularly taken into the winner's circle.

I understand those who the koi there that day in person say they too noticed the shiro was not quite what some others have been, but that the beni and sheer volume made it by far the most impressive koi that day. Perhaps one of the reasons the beni looked so good is the shiro was sacrificed to some degree to accomplish that. Maybe next time cut the enhancers a little sooner eh??? Just kidding!
